Bug 43036 - Не поддерживается .deb с .tar.zst
Summary: Не поддерживается .deb с .tar.zst
Status: CLOSED NOTABUG
Alias: None
Product: Sisyphus
Classification: Development
Component: alien (show other bugs)
Version: unstable
Hardware: x86_64 Linux
: P5 normal
Assignee: Vitaly Lipatov
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2022-06-21 23:38 MSK by Alexander Kovalev
Modified: 2022-08-18 13:19 MSK (History)
2 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Alexander Kovalev 2022-06-21 23:38:17 MSK
На примере http://mirror.yandex.ru/linuxmint-packages/pool/main/m/mint-themes/mint-themes_2.0.0_all.deb

Новый файл с темами mint содержит внутри уже .tar.zst, а не как раньше .tar.xz
При попытке перепаковать пакет происходит следующее:

[root@localhost install]# epm repack mint-themes_2.0.0_all.deb 

Repacking /disk/install/mint-themes_2.0.0_all.deb to local rpm format ...
 # alien --generate --to-rpm ../mint-themes_2.0.0_all.deb
Control file couldn't be read! at /usr/share/perl5/Alien/Package/Deb.pm line 163.
Error:
Comment 1 Alexander Kovalev 2022-06-26 00:52:15 MSK
Проблема не только в alien:

[root@localhost install]# dpkg-deb --info mint-themes_2.0.0_all.deb 
dpkg-deb: ошибка: в архиве «mint-themes_2.0.0_all.deb» используется неизвестное метод сжатия для «control.tar.zst», прекращаем
Comment 2 Alexander Kovalev 2022-07-24 22:49:19 MSK
Баг неактуален, так как mint-themes_2.0.0_all.deb убран, а новая версия mint-themes_2.0.3_all.deb содержит, как и раньше, .tar.xz и корректно перепаковывается через epm repack.
Comment 3 Vitaly Lipatov 2022-08-18 13:19:46 MSK
Я выяснил, что в Ubuntu сильно отличающийся dpkg, в том числе и перешедший на .zstd после Ubuntu 22.04, что может вызывать такие проблемы с распаковкой.